Understanding LED and CFL Technologies for Retrofit

When considering an electricity efficient home retrofit, understanding the nuances of LED and CFL technologies is paramount. Both Light Emitting Diodes (LEDs) and Compact Fluorescent Lamps (CFLs) offer significant energy savings compared to traditional incandescent bulbs, but they operate on different principles and have distinct advantages. LEDs produce light by passing electric current through semi-conductors, generating less heat and using up to 75% less energy than incandescents. This makes them not only an excellent choice for retrofitting, but also a durable one—with lifespans up to 25 times longer than CFLs.

CFLs, on the other hand, use fluorescent gas and a small amount of mercury to create light. While they are more affordable upfront, their environmental benefits are offset by potential mercury exposure during disposal and limited lifespan compared to LEDs. Despite these drawbacks, CFLs still offer considerable energy savings, making them a viable option for certain retrofit scenarios, especially where cost is a primary concern. For instance, the U.S. Environmental Protection Agency estimates that switching to CFLs from incandescents can save over $800 million in energy costs annually.

Energy Efficiency and Cost Savings: A Comprehensive Comparison

When considering an electricity efficient home retrofit, the choice between LED and CFL lighting is a critical decision. Both technologies offer significant energy savings compared to traditional incandescent bulbs, but LED lighting emerges as the clear winner in terms of long-term cost savings and performance. LED bulbs use up to 75% less energy than CFLs and last 25 times longer, meaning fewer replacements and reduced maintenance costs. For example, a typical 8-watt LED bulb can replace a 60-watt incandescent, saving up to $300 over the bulb’s lifetime, according to the U.S. Department of Energy.

A trusted expert in home efficiency points out that while CFLs have their place in certain applications, they contain small amounts of mercury, making them less environmentally friendly and more problematic for disposal. LED lighting, in contrast, is virtually mercury-free and has a minimal environmental impact. Additionally, LED bulbs generate less heat, which can be advantageous in retrofitting scenarios where cooling is a concern.
